Frequently Asked Questions About Retirement Homes and Communities in Clayton County, IA
What types of retirement homes are available in Clayton County, Iowa?
Clayton County, Iowa may offer a variety of retirement home options, including independent living communities, assisted living facilities, memory care units, and nursing homes. These cater to different levels of care and independence, so you can choose the one that best suits your needs.
What amenities can I expect in a retirement home in Clayton County, IA?
Retirement homes in Clayton County, Iowa may offer a range of amenities such as dining facilities, fitness centers, recreational activities, transportation services, and medical assistance. The specific amenities may vary from one facility to another, so it's important to inquire about the amenities offered at each retirement home you consider.
What is the cost of living in a retirement home in Clayton County, Iowa?
The cost of living in a retirement home in Clayton County can vary widely based on factors such as the type of facility, location, and level of care required. Average costs may be between $2,000 and $6,000 per month. It's advisable to get detailed pricing information from specific retirement homes and factor in your individual financial situation.
